    Abstract:

    The index structure of comprehensive antiaircraft system is set up in this paper. And the paper applies fuzzy clustering and information entropy to synthetical evaluation. On the basis of the existing algorithm, it puts forward a new method based on fuzzy clustering and information entropy to evaluate antiaircraft system and then validates the method with examples. It proves that the method is correct and practical, so, the process of evaluation is in accord with people's cognition much better and the result of evaluation is more creditable.
